Shade Palettes That Celebrate the Past
Color plays a substantial function in setting the tone for vintage-inspired insides. Natural tones such as olive eco-friendly, terracotta, mustard yellow, and dirty rose are having a major minute. These tones are similar to the seventies however have been upgraded with a soft, desaturated twist that feels entirely present.
Paired with luscious whites, warm woods, and stands out of matte black, these shades produce depth and tranquility. They're not just stylish-- they're comforting. Whether on the wall surfaces, through fabrics, or in accent decoration, these tones help bridge the gap in between vintage impact and contemporary sensibility.

The Importance of Texture and Layering
Vintage-inspired insides depend heavily on structure to produce visual rate of interest. Rough-hewn timber, nubby textiles, smooth natural leather, and matte porcelains integrated to develop an area that invites touch. In contemporary homes that commonly lean minimalist, this tactile richness brings back the human component.
Layering is additionally crucial. Toss blankets, area rugs, woven baskets, and classic publications or records placed intentionally around a room all add to the feeling of warmth. It's not concerning mess-- it's regarding curated coziness. When done right, the room really feels lived-in, yet advanced.
